À propos
Parents and children are welcome to come and listen to a storytelling of 'Jingle Dancer' by Cynthia L. Smith with our librarian.
From the Southeast Regional Library website:
"Jenna, a member of the Muscogee, or Creek, Nation, borrows jingles from the dresses of several friends and relatives so that she can perform the jingle dance at the powwow. Includes a note about the jingle dance tradition and its regalia."
Afterwards the kids can make a giant floor puzzle of a traditional powwow.
